Description

Enjoy your well earned break with family and friends at this amazing country cottage, reconnect and reminisce in this peaceful, tranquil location. Originally the family home, this spacious property has been tastefully restored and decorated. In a delightful rural setting, the front garden is enclosed but is almost part of the overall countryside where you can see the sheep, donkey and horses grazing happily.

The starting point, in Westport, of the 42km Great Western Greenway is a 25 min drive away. The recently developed Greenway is the longest traffic free off-road walking/cycling trail in Ireland and follows the route of the old Westport to Achill railway line.
